In today’s data-driven world, the need for advanced database management skills is more critical than ever. The Advanced Certificate in Stellar Database Management Systems is at the forefront of this rapidly evolving field, equipping professionals with the latest trends, innovations, and future developments in database management. This certificate course isn’t just about mastering current technologies; it’s about preparing you for the database management landscape of tomorrow.
1. The Evolution of Database Management Systems
Database management systems (DBMS) have come a long way since their inception. From simple file-based systems to complex, scalable, and distributed systems, the evolution has been nothing short of revolutionary. The latest trends in DBMS focus on enhancing performance, scalability, and security. For instance, the adoption of NewSQL databases, which combine the scalability of NoSQL with the ACID properties of traditional SQL databases, is gaining momentum. These systems are designed to handle large-scale data processing and real-time analytics, making them ideal for modern enterprises.
# Key Innovations and Future Developments
- In-Memory Databases: These databases store data entirely in RAM, significantly reducing latency and improving performance. As hardware continues to improve, in-memory databases are becoming more accessible and are likely to play a crucial role in future database management systems.
- Blockchain and Distributed Ledgers: While still in its nascent stages, the integration of blockchain technology with traditional DBMS is promising. This could lead to more secure and transparent data management, especially in industries like finance and healthcare.
- Artificial Intelligence and Machine Learning: AI and ML are being increasingly integrated into database management systems to automate routine tasks, improve performance, and provide advanced analytics capabilities. As these technologies continue to evolve, we can expect more sophisticated and intelligent database systems.
2. Holistic Approach to Database Management
The Advanced Certificate in Stellar Database Management Systems takes a holistic approach, covering not just the technical aspects but also the business implications of database management. Participants learn about data modeling, schema design, and query optimization—fundamental skills that are crucial for efficient and effective database management.
# Practical Insights
- Data Modeling: Understanding how to map real-world entities and relationships onto a database schema is essential. The course covers various data modeling techniques, including entity-relationship diagrams and object-oriented modeling.
- Performance Tuning: With the volume of data growing exponentially, performance tuning is critical. The course teaches methods to optimize query performance, manage indexes, and handle large datasets efficiently.
- Security Best Practices: In a world where data breaches are becoming more common, security is at the forefront. The course covers best practices for securing databases, including encryption, access control, and monitoring.
3. Emerging Technologies and Their Impact
The field of database management is continually evolving, and staying ahead of emerging technologies is key. Cloud-native databases, containerization, and serverless architectures are reshaping the landscape. These technologies offer scalable, cost-effective solutions and can be deployed quickly and flexibly.
# Insights from Industry Experts
- Cloud-Native Databases: These databases are designed to run in cloud environments, offering benefits like auto-scaling, high availability, and easy management. Companies like Amazon and Google are leading the charge in this area.
- Containerization: Technologies like Docker and Kubernetes are enabling developers to package and deploy database applications more efficiently. This is particularly useful in microservices architectures where databases need to be highly scalable and resilient.
- Serverless Databases: These databases are managed services that automatically scale based on demand, eliminating the need for manual capacity planning. This model is gaining popularity in the cloud because it reduces operational overhead.
Conclusion
The Advanced Certificate in Stellar Database Management Systems is not just a stepping stone but a gateway to a future where database management is more efficient, secure, and scalable than ever before. By understanding the latest trends, innovations, and